Original Description
The painting Dziewczynka w pomaranczowej sukni (Girl in an Orange Dress) by Polish modernist artist Tadeusz Makowski captivates with its delicate melancholy and poetic simplicity. Rendered in Makowski’s characteristic semi-abstract, post-Cubist style, the work depicts a young girl in a vibrant orange dress, her slender figure and wistful expression evoking innocence tinged with introspection. Created in the 1920s–30s, the piece reflects Makowski’s time in Paris, where he blended avant-garde influences with a deeply personal, folkloric sensibility. The subdued background accentuates the girl’s luminous attire, while geometric facial features nod to early modernism’s fascination with form. Though less internationally renowned than his peers (like Picasso or Chagall), Makowski occupies a unique niche in Eastern European modernism, celebrated for his dreamlike yet structured compositions that bridge Cubism and naïve art.
